Output c73e24fd5cd636a45c8af4e28fbb402b0e8a84278eeb26f913b0023d61dcc19f:0

value
3767000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e805d027e68f4fe2fe67d620598dde6c43f3e06e OP_EQUAL
address
3Nqqex53QLPEG9yfTWLjnYpSXops9DiQXa
transaction
c73e24fd5cd636a45c8af4e28fbb402b0e8a84278eeb26f913b0023d61dcc19f
confirmations
492393
spent
true